Nomination period for the 2021 General Municipal Election closes August 6th

A Special Municipal Election will be held on Tuesday, November 2, 2021, for the election of one (1) Council Member for the remainder of a term which ends December 2024. Council to Consider Revised Striping Plan for Broadway August 2nd

At their May 3rd and June 7th meetings, City Council considered potential Broadway safety improvements. These discussions were scheduled in response to requests for Broadway safety improvements after a pedestrian was severely injured and her dog was killed in the Broadway crosswalk at Andrieux Street on April 17, 2021. Welcome Oriana Hart, Our New Environmental Compliance Analyst

Public Works Director Colleen Ferguson is pleased to announce that Oriana Hart is the City’s new Environmental Compliance Analyst. She began her new role on Monday, July 19th. Pop Up Vaccine Clinics in Sonoma Valley This Week

As of Wednesday, 76% of Sonoma County’s eligible 12+ population had received at least one dose. While health officials are pleased with this progress, they caution that vaccination rates for younger adults aged 18-34 are lagging compared to other age groups. Free webinar: Polystyrene Foam & Disposable Foodservice Ware Ordinance

In October, the City of Sonoma’s new ordinance that bans polystyrene food service ware and non-recycled/composted disposable food service ware goes into effect. Learn more through this informative webinar sponsored by Zero Waste Sonoma.
